What is an RNG and How Does it Work?

At its core, an RNG is a complex algorithm designed to produce sequences of numbers that appear random. These numbers are then used to determine the outcome of each game. For example, in a slot game, the RNG generates numbers that correspond to the symbols on the reels. When you spin, the RNG determines which symbols will land on each reel, creating the illusion of chance. Similarly, in a game of online roulette, the RNG selects a number between 0 and 36 (or 37, depending on the version), determining where the ball lands. The beauty of an RNG lies in its ability to generate these numbers in a way that is statistically unpredictable. This unpredictability is what makes the games fair and prevents any manipulation.

The Math Behind the Magic

The algorithms used in RNGs are sophisticated and based on mathematical principles. They often use a “seed” number, which is a starting point for the generation process. This seed can be derived from various sources, such as the current time or a complex mathematical formula. The algorithm then performs a series of calculations on the seed to produce a sequence of random numbers. These numbers are then mapped to the game’s outcomes. The goal is to create a sequence that passes rigorous statistical tests for randomness. This means that the numbers generated should not have any discernible patterns or biases. This ensures that each game outcome is independent of the previous ones and that the casino cannot predict or control the results.

Types of RNGs

There are different types of RNGs, but the most common ones used in online casinos are pseudo-random number generators (PRNGs). PRNGs are algorithms that generate sequences of numbers that appear random but are actually deterministic. This means that, given the same seed, the PRNG will always produce the same sequence of numbers. However, the sequences are long and complex enough that they appear random in practice. True random number generators (TRNGs) are also used in some cases. TRNGs use physical phenomena, such as atmospheric noise or radioactive decay, to generate truly random numbers. These are considered even more secure but can be more complex and expensive to implement.

The Importance of Testing and Certification

To ensure fairness and build trust, online casinos are subject to rigorous testing and certification by independent third-party organizations. These organizations, such as eCOGRA, iTech Labs, and GLI, specialize in evaluating the RNGs used in online casino games. They conduct extensive tests to verify that the RNGs meet industry standards for randomness and fairness. This includes analyzing the statistical properties of the number sequences generated, checking for any biases or patterns, and ensuring that the games are not rigged. The certification process involves regular audits and ongoing monitoring to maintain compliance. When you see a certification logo on an online casino’s website, it’s a sign that the games have been independently verified as fair and random. This gives Irish players peace of mind, knowing that the games are not manipulated and that they have a genuine chance of winning.

RNG and Game Fairness: Dispelling Myths

There are many misconceptions about RNGs and game fairness. One common myth is that online casinos can “control” the RNG to make players lose. This is simply not true. The RNG is a complex algorithm that is regularly tested and certified by independent organizations. The casino operators do not have the ability to manipulate the RNG or influence the outcome of the games. Another myth is that the games are “due” to pay out after a certain number of spins or rounds. This is also incorrect. Because the RNG generates truly random outcomes, each spin or round is independent of the previous ones. The outcome of one spin has no bearing on the outcome of the next. The house edge, which is the statistical advantage the casino has over the player, is built into the game’s design and is not related to the RNG.
